Maintaining the sewer lines in your building is crucial for the smooth functioning of your plumbing system.

It is highly recommended to schedule regular sewer maintenance with a professional plumbing service. Professionals have the necessary expertise and tools to inspect and repair your system effectively.

If you encounter any of the following sewer issues, do not hesitate to contact J. Blanton for sewer line maintenance:

– Slow drainage throughout the building
– Persistent drain odors, especially if they are worsening
– Frequent clogging of drains and toilets
– Sewage backing up into sinks and showers

What steps can I take to maintain the proper flow and function of my sewer line during heavy rainfall or flooding events?

During heavy rainfall or flooding events, you can maintain the proper flow and function of your sewer line by ensuring that your gutters and downspouts are clear of debris, avoiding flushing items that can clog the sewer system, and having a professional inspect and clean your sewer line regularly to prevent blockages.

How can I ensure that my sewer line remains free from clogs and blockages over time?

To ensure your sewer line remains free from clogs and blockages over time, it is important to avoid flushing non-biodegradable items down the toilet, regularly maintain your plumbing system, and schedule professional inspections and cleanings as needed.

What are some effective methods for preventing grease buildup in my sewer line?

Some effective methods for preventing grease buildup in your sewer line include disposing of grease in the trash instead of down the drain, using a strainer in the sink to catch food particles, and regularly flushing the drain with hot water and vinegar.

How can I prevent tree roots from causing damage to my sewer line?

To prevent tree roots from causing damage to your sewer line, you can consider installing a root barrier, scheduling regular sewer line inspections, and avoiding planting trees near your sewer line.

What are the signs that indicate my sewer line needs maintenance?

Signs that indicate your sewer line needs maintenance include slow draining sinks or toilets, gurgling noises coming from drains, foul odors coming from drains, sewage backups, and pooling water around the sewer line.
